Global Offshore Pipeline Market Regional Insights

During the forecast period, North America is anticipated to hold the largest worldwide market share for offshore pipelines. The region's nations are making an effort to invest in offshore oil and gas development projects. Oil and gas pipeline infrastructure in nations like the United States and Canada is anticipated to continue operating at full capacity during the forecast period. The market for offshore pipelines in the United States is anticipated to grow significantly as a result of increased activity in the Gulf of Mexico.

A total of 836 billion cubic feet of natural gas reserves are anticipated to be contained in the 18 forthcoming new gas production projects. BP declared the start of the Manuel project in the US Gulf of Mexico in 2021. A new subsea production system for two additional wells connected to the Na Kika platform is part of the project. According to estimates, the wells will increase gross platform production by 20,100 barrels of oil equivalent per day. The pipeline sector in Canada is anticipated to grow steadily and strongly over the next years as a result of technological advancements. With pipelines regarded as the safest, most dependable, and most economical method of satisfying the energy needs of high-value, end-user markets, the Canadian oil and gas industry may experience high production levels. Global Offshore Pipeline Market size was valued at USD 14.14 billion in 2019 and is poised to grow from USD 14.8 billion in 2023 to USD 22.38 billion by 2031, growing at a CAGR of 4.7% in the forecast period (2024-2031).

With already established market competitors, the offshore pipeline industry is fierce. Many companies are actively investing in R&D activity to develop innovative products that help the company to improve its market share and generate more revenue. Enbridge Inc., Cortez Subsea, Fugro, McDermott, Saipem, TechnipFMC plc, Penspen, Sapura Energy Berhad, Atteris, and Senaat are a few of the key participants. Businesses are concentrating on acquisitions to grow their market share and remain competitive. The sector is being supported by the rising investments made by the top market players in R&D activities, the expanding need for crude oil and natural gas across all industrial verticals, and the growing requirement for accessible and secure supply connectivity. Further, other market drivers are increasing demand of crude oil, natural gas and refined products by the high energy consuming countries. As transportation through pipelines is efficient as compared to other means of transport, the market for offshore pipelines will rise to fulfil the growing demands.

The market for offshore pipelines is likely to be driven by the development of new gas resources and the adoption of subsea (offshore) pipelines for the quick and affordable transportation of natural gas exports. These developments are the result of the rising demand for natural gas.
